Nalgonda: MGU VC asks faculty to adopt new teaching methods

Nalgonda: Vice Chancellor of Mahatma Gandhi University (MGU) Prof Ch Gopal Reddy on Wednesday asked the teaching and non-teaching staff to work together and bring national level reputation to the University by improving the quality of education and facilities.

Speaking at a meeting held to discuss the steps to be taken to bring the best rating from National Assessment and Accreditation Council (NAAC) for the University, Prof Gopal Reddy said that the faculty should adopt new teaching methods, which would help in improving the quality of education. NAAC rating would bring recognition to the university at the national level and also attract more students to pursue courses in its colleges, he added.


All departments should record the seminars and research projects, which would be conducted as a part of the academic calendar, to submit them to NAAC, he suggested. He reminded that the NAAC committee would examine the social responsibility activities, researches and job opportunities to the students of the university during its visit to MGU.
